JAMS is a proud sponsor of the ACADEMY OF COURT-APPOINTED NEUTRALS 2026 Annual Meeting.

ACAN’s 2026 Annual Meeting will take place March 11–14, 2026, in Berkeley. The meeting will focus on the evolving role of court-appointed neutrals. Justice Reimagined: Neutrals as Catalysts for Court Innovation will include sessions on how neutrals are selected, emerging areas of appointment, and ways neutrals can support the administration of justice and serve communities.

Effective Communication Across Differences
March 12  | 8:30-10:30 am 
In this hands-on, two-hour workshop, participants will learn about and experience a style of communication that promotes mutual understanding and respect for the humanity of others. Participants will practice listening and inquiry skills rooted in curiosity and empathy, designed to help them cut through the negative emotions often associated with litigation that can hamper their productivity and effectiveness.

How Courts and Attorneys Choose Court-Appointed Neutrals
March 12  | 11:00 am-12:00 pm
How do courts and attorneys decide which court-appointed neutrals to select — and when is appointment the right strategic choice? This session explores judicial and practitioner perspectives on the criteria, analysis, and decision-making processes behind CAN appointments, including what courts and attorneys value most when selecting a neutral. Panelists will also discuss strategic considerations around when appointing a neutral can best support effective outcomes and the administration of justice.

Challenges Requiring Appointment of Court-Appointed Neutrals
March 13th | 8:30-9:30 am 
This session examines emerging challenges that are driving the appointment of court-appointed neutrals, with a focus on wildfire-related cases. Panelists will discuss how neutrals can assist courts and parties in navigating complex, high-stakes situations. Attendees will gain practical insights into opportunities to serve in these critical matters.
